Output d08fdcbbc280250444c4ae0eee61e23e826deba60c384856104cbdd592ebc593:1

value
1252321
script pubkey
OP_HASH160 OP_PUSHBYTES_20 874db00b98b84696c95e3baa27cfccd6cddf5906 OP_EQUAL
address
3E2SDGvK89TNmm8GpoBdQHXrFQjUtzDL2B
transaction
d08fdcbbc280250444c4ae0eee61e23e826deba60c384856104cbdd592ebc593
spent
true